How South African Automotive & Transport Businesses Connect Xero South Africa with ActiveCampaign
South African Tool
Xero South Africa
Modern cloud accounting software popular with South African accountants and SMEs.
Commission for every new South African business referred
Global Tool
ActiveCampaign
Email marketing and CRM automation platform focused on customer experience.
20–30% recurring commission (via Impact)
Why this matters in South Africa
South African automotive businesses manage vehicle inventories, service bookings, NaTIS transactions, fleet compliance, and customer follow-up across disconnected systems. A dealership selling 30 vehicles per month loses R45,000+ annually to process gaps between the CRM, finance house applications, and workshop job cards.
Compliance note: Motor dealers must hold a motor dealer licence from their provincial consumer affairs authority. Workshops performing roadworthy tests must be registered with the provincial DoT. Transport operators must comply with NRTA fleet requirements and hold valid operating licences from the National Public Transport Regulator.
South African automotive dealers and transport operators often lose significant revenue when vehicle sales data remains siloed from customer communication channels. By connecting Xero South Africa with ActiveCampaign, you transform your accounting ledger into a trigger for automated customer journeys. When a vehicle sale is finalized in Xero, the integration automatically pushes the customer’s contact details and purchase history into ActiveCampaign, enabling automated service reminders or fleet maintenance alerts based on actual ZAR transaction data. This eliminates the manual re-entry of client details and ensures that your marketing communications are timed precisely to the vehicle’s lifecycle. By automating these touchpoints, you reduce administrative overhead and ensure that your outreach remains compliant with POPIA regulations by leveraging verified customer data directly from your financial records, ultimately protecting your margins and improving long-term customer retention.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
How to add Xero South Africa to ActiveCampaign
- 1
1. Deploy a middleware solution like Make or Zapier to act as the data conduit between your Xero organization and ActiveCampaign. Ensure your Xero API access is configured to read invoice and contact data without exposing sensitive banking credentials.
- 2
Implement a specialized automotive CRM or a Xero-integrated inventory app that supports custom fields for VINs, engine numbers, and service intervals. Since Xero’s native inventory module lacks these fields, this third-party layer is essential for capturing the technical data required for your service automation.
- 3
Set up a trigger in your middleware that monitors for "Paid" invoice status within Xero, specifically filtering for invoices categorized under vehicle sales or workshop services. This ensures that only verified transactions trigger downstream marketing actions, maintaining the integrity of your customer database.
- 4
Map the customer’s contact information from the Xero invoice to the corresponding fields in ActiveCampaign, ensuring that you include a "Consent" flag to satisfy POPIA requirements. Never rely on a Tax Number or VAT registration field as a proxy for marketing consent, as these are distinct legal categories.
- 5
Configure your middleware to extract the "Next Service Date" and "VIN" from your third-party inventory app using the Xero invoice number as the unique identifier. This data is then pushed into custom fields within ActiveCampaign to populate personalized service reminder emails.
- 6
Create an automated segment in ActiveCampaign based on the "Vehicle Make" or "Service Type" custom fields populated by the sync. This allows you to send targeted, location-specific service offers that comply with local consumer protection standards and provincial DoT requirements.
- 7
Establish a recurring task in your middleware to monitor sync error logs, specifically looking for failed data transfers between the inventory app and ActiveCampaign. This ensures that no customer is missed for critical safety-related service reminders, which is vital for maintaining your workshop’s professional reputation.
- 8
Perform a quarterly reconciliation between your ActiveCampaign subscriber list and your Xero "Contacts" database to ensure data accuracy for SARS-compliant invoicing. This audit confirms that your marketing database reflects the most current billing information, preventing discrepancies during financial reporting or tax audits.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
Frequently asked questions
Is Xero South Africa compatible with ActiveCampaign?
Yes. Xero South Africa and ActiveCampaign can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African automotive & transport businesses.
How long does the setup take?
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.
Do I need a developer?
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.